Human EEG Correlates of Spatial Navigation within Egocentric and Allocentric Reference Frames
We investigated the impact of path complexity on brain dynamics of subjects who preferentially use an egocentric (Turners) or an allocentric (Nonturners) reference frame during spatial navigation. Participants indicated a return bearing direction (‘point-to-origin’) following visual presentation of virtual tunnel passages, varying with respect to the complexity of the outbound path. متن کاملAre All Spatial Reference Frames Egocentric? Reinterpreting Evidence for Allocentric, Object-Centered, or World-Centered Reference Frames
The use and neural representation of egocentric spatial reference frames is well-documented. In contrast, whether the brain represents spatial relationships between objects in allocentric, object-centered, or world-centered coordinates is debated. متن کاملHuman Brain Dynamics Accompanying Use of Egocentric and Allocentric Reference Frames during Navigation
Maintaining spatial orientation while travelling requires integrating spatial information encountered from an egocentric viewpoint with accumulated information represented within egocentric and/or allocentric reference frames. متن کاملPerceived self-orientation in allocentric and egocentric space: effects of visual and physical tilt on saccadic and tactile measures.
Do physical tilt and tilt of the visual environment affect perception of allocentric and egocentric space? We addressed this question using two perceptual-motor tasks: alignment of a tactile rod (ROD) and saccadic eye movements (EM).
